◆ Pacific League Nippon-Ham 5-4 Seibu Lions (16th, ES CON FIELD)

Nippon-Ham snapped their two-game losing streak thanks to a strong performance from outfielder Franmil Reyes. They moved up to third place, overtaking Softbank Hawks, for the first time in about a month.

In the first inning, with two outs and a runner on first, Reyes hit a go-ahead doble down the right field line, and in the third inning, he hit an RBI single to right field to give his team the lead. In the eighth inning, with the score tied, he hit his seventh home run of the season, a solo shot to left-center field, which proved to be the game-winning hit.

Manager Shinjo praised his slugger, saying, "More muchas gracias (Thank you very much, Reyes). You're really reliable. You get hits, you RBI in runs, and you finish things off with home run. When you hit like that, even if you don't get a hit in a clutch situation, it's understandable if More doesn't get a hit."
